san gabriel valley - san gabriel: nubi yogurt

tommy gives nubi yogurt a whirl...


taro tart yogurt with blueberries and mochi

tommy says: taro tart was fantastic, mango tart was good, raspberry/pomegranate was too sweet. similar to yogurtland and yogurtworld. self-serve yogurt in a variety of flavors, both tart and non-tart. available flavors during the day of the visit included blueberry tart, taro tart, green apple tart, mango tart, original tart, raspberry/pomegranate tart, pineapple sorbet, strawberry no-sugar added, cafe latte, peanut butter low-fat, pistachio, french vanilla. all flavors are non-fat except where noted. toppings are also self-serve and the price of the tasty treat is $0.38/oz.

los angeles: bld

tommy is bummed about brunch at bld...


tomato soup


ode to butterfields: thinly sliced flatiron steak, poached eggs, cabernet sauvignon hollandaise, house made english muffin, fingerling potatoes


spanish scramble: chorizo, lomo, smoked paprika, fingerling potatoes, roasted piquillo peppers, manchego cheese

tommy says: the tomato soup was unbelievably bland; it tasted like thick water. the hollandaise on the ode to butterfields had congealed to an odd texture and was also flavorless. the steak had been ordered medium rare but came out well done. the poached eggs were also cooked too long and came out soft boiled instead. the fingerling potatoes were crisp and tasty. the spanish scramble and the coffee were good.
